Successfully Employing Yahoo! PPC In Your Marketing Strategy

The very important half for any web site to succeed is traffic. Even though there are many paid and free ways to induce visitors to your website, PPC services like Yahoo! Search Promoting happen to square out. This text aims to teach you how to maximize your use of Yahoo! PPC.

For several years, at least, Google put the skids on affiliate marketing direct linking with their PPC program. But you can easily use affiliate links in your ads when advertising on Yahoo!, where you directly link to the merchant's main website. So, at Yahoo you can forget about landing pages, unless you want them, and you save on set-up time and there is even more. Think about how much easier it is to explore a new niche before rolling out the whole enchilada. For years, this is exactly what astute affiliate marketers have done at Yahoo, and they used to do it at Google. You can use landing pages at Google, but they really need to be more like websites rather than a basic squeeze page. If you are heavy into affiliate marketing, then clearly Yahoo is the place to be.

It Is A Good Practice To Change Ad Group Optimized Ad Text Settings: Make it a point to be in command over every campaign that you get into. So if you obviously would want to control the ad text testing of your ad groups too, which is why you shouldn't allow Yahoo! to optimize your ad texts. Make sure to change the setting which by default was already set in place when you launch a new ad group. To see a complete list of your ad groups, just take a look into any of your campaigns. It's easy to do as you only have to check all the ad groups and click the "Optimize Ads" button in the menu. You can stop the ad optimization here.

Track Everything: The success of any PPC campaign relies on constant improvement, which you can only do if you track your results and this also holds true for Yahoo! PPC campaigns. While Yahoo! does provide reporting tools, you shouldn't put all your eggs in one basket. Even though these tools are reasonably good, you need something that can give you more detailed results in order to see which keywords are performing, and are being triggered by your advanced matches. You will need a list of exclusions for advanced match keywords, and this is the only way to build that list.

If you're aiming for a flourishing Yahoo! PPC campaign, aim on the minutest areas that need improvement and don't forget to upgrade the quality of your ads. Remember, pay per click advertising is all about results - if you are able to achieve favorable results with a good ROI then you've got every reason to celebrate.
